TO THE MILLION MARK.
s N.Z. SHIPPING COMPANY RAISING ITS CAPITAL. By Telenrrapli—Press Association— Oopyrteht (Reo. Octobor 3, 11.5 p.m.) i London, Octobor 3. The Now Zealand Shipping Companyintends to increase its ordinary capital to £1,000,000, and to create a million preference shares, in sis per centnm cumulative, the holders of which will receivo paid-up new ordinary shares of fOs. in respect of their existing £8 shares, and one paid-up preference share In of every four ordinary shares. It is not intended to immediately issuo tho balance of the preference shares, which will bo reserved for future requirements. , .. , The company has declared' ft dividend of 16s. per £8 Bhare, and carried forward £25,884. Last year 27,818 moro shares of each, fully paid up, were issued, in connection with the acquisition by the company or a controlling interest in the Federal Steam Navigation Co. Previously the share oapital of the company totalled <£173,810,' so that the present capital is £696,38-1.
